We are searching for the best talent for an Injection Molding Engineer to be in Jacksonville, FL!

Lead the development, validation, and optimization of Molds and Molds components performance in a highly regulated medical manufacturing environment.

This role is critical to ensuring the consistent production of high-quality plastic at scale for manufacturing.

Support the launch of new product and current production challenges.

Key Responsibilities:


* Develop and maintain manufacturing injection molds quality that meets medical device regulatory standards (FDA, ISO 13485).


* Lead mold validation activities including IQ, OQ, and PQ to support product launches and engineering changes.


* Partner with multi-functional teams (R&D, Quality, Mold Tooling, Manufacturing) to ensure designs are optimized for fast-cycle plastic manufacturability.


* Tackle sophisticated molding issues and implement data-driven corrective actions to minimize downtime and scrap.


* General knowledge of robust, repeatable injection molding process window based on scientific principles and DOE methodologies.
